Manningtree station is equipped to handle all your ticketing needs efficiently. The ticket office operates from 05:45 to 20:45 on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 07:50 to 19:15 on Sundays. Ticket machines are available for those who prefer self-service, and they are accessible for disabled passengers as well.
Passengers are well-supported at the station with a dedicated help point, customer information screens, and staff assistance available throughout the week. Both the help point and information screens guide travelers effectively, ensuring that their journeys are as smooth as possible. Although there are no lost property or luggage storage services, Manningtree offers a safe environment with CCTV in operation.
The station is categorized as a B2 facility, indicating a high level of accessibility. It provides step-free access across platforms via lifts, which are open around the clock. With accessible ticket machines, an induction loop for hearing-aid users, and accessible toilets, Manningtree caters to all passengers thoughtfully. While the car park operates 24/7 with plenty of spaces, those seeking other modes of travel will find the absence of accessible taxis might limit them, but train ramps and meeting points are available to assist those with mobility challenges.
The transport links at Manningtree extend beyond just rail. For those times when rail services face disruptions, a rail replacement bus service is conveniently located at the station forecourt, ensuring continuity of travel with minimal fuss. Cycling enthusiasts will appreciate the ample bike storage solutions ranging from compounds to racks, all weather-protected and monitored by CCTV.

While Cardiff Bay Train Station may not boast extensive amenities, it does efficiently cover the key necessities for travelers. You won't find a ticket office but don’t fret! Ticket machines are there to facilitate collection of pre-purchased tickets, accept both cash and cards, and are accessible for all travelers, including those who use wheelchairs. Notably, the station provides step-free access from Bute Street and Lloyd George Avenue, maintaining its 'Category A' accessibility status.
For those curious about smart travel, Cardiff Bay does not issue smartcards, but validators are available for use. And should you need assistance, a help point is there, alongside departure and arrival screens, ensuring you’re kept in the loop about train statuses. Be sure to take advantage of the assistance service, which permits bookings up to two hours before your trip starts. Whenever needed, contacting the Transport for Wales Customer Relations team is a few clicks away.
Effortlessly commute in and out of Cardiff Bay with the station’s array of transport links. A strategically placed rail replacement bus stop awaits on Bute Street, and bus services are conveniently available right outside the station. If you fancy cycling over public transport, Nextbike/Ovo bike sharing has you covered, with docking stations ready at Lloyd George Avenue for exploring the city on two wheels.
